Twilight Princess Slips

The GameCube's last hurrah will now arrive later than its Wii counterpart.

During its Q & A session with members of the press following today's conference, Nintendo revealed that the GameCube version of The Legend of Zelda: Twilight Princess will not be released at the same time as the Wii version. Instead the final GameCube game is scheduled to hit retailers across North America December 11.

Previously, Nintendo had asserted that both versions of the game would be in stores simultaneously. It isn't clear whether the GameCube version of the game required more development time or whether this was a deliberate move on Nintendo's part to position Twilight Princess as the Wii's premier launch title. Currently, the GameCube version of the game is only scheduled to be released in North America.
